JINKE Independent Designed and Patented Cushion Gum Valve for nissan honda

The JINKE Independent Designed and Patented Cushion Gum Valve is a front-position shock absorber engineered for Nissan ER, Nissan, and Honda vehicles. Crafted with high-strength steel alloy and weather-resistant rubber components, it ensures durability and precision in dynamic driving conditions.
